Sightseeing

THE place to go in Geneva! One of the city's most famous landmarks. Maximum height of water jet is about 140 metres (460 ft) above water level. When it is in operation, at any given moment there are about 7,000 litres (1,500 imp gal; 1,800 US gal) of water in the air.
395 locals recommend
The Geneva Water Fountain
Quai Gustave-Ador
395 locals recommend
THE place to go in Geneva! One of the city's most famous landmarks. Maximum height of water jet is about 140 metres (460 ft) above water level. When it is in operation, at any given moment there are about 7,000 litres (1,500 imp gal; 1,800 US gal) of water in the air.

Here you can see the merge of the Rhone River (pure clean water) and the Arve River (mud water). You can take unique pictures of two rivers merging with their different colors.
6 locals recommend
Viaduc de la Jonction
29 Chem. William-Lescaze
6 locals recommend
Here you can see the merge of the Rhone River (pure clean water) and the Arve River (mud water). You can take unique pictures of two rivers merging with their different colors.
